They are both a little out of focus, I like the pose in the first shot more. As for trying to keep your hpotos as untouched as possible do not discount the benefits of editing. Im not talking about over the top editingbut just subtle adjustments to make the photo really pop. Not many photos you see in print (aside from photo journalistic photos) are untouched. A camera's sensor pales in comparison to the human eye interms of being able to capture range so using photoshop to bring a shot back to what you actually saw is needed sometimes.
